How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ration Actually Works
Our team follows a meticulous process to ensure that every step is completed with precision and care. We understand that cutting corners can lead to further damage and costly repairs down the line. That’s why we take the time to properly assess the damage, remove affected materials, and install new drywall.
Assessment and Planning
Our team will conduct a thorough assessment of the damage to find out the extent of the repairs needed. We’ll identify the source of the leak and develop a plan to address it. This step is crucial in preventing further damage and ensuring that the repairs are done correctly.
Removal of Affected Materials
Our team will carefully remove the damaged drywall and any other affected materials, such as insulation or flooring. This step is essential in preventing the spread of mold and mildew and ensuring that the repairs are done safely and effectively.
Installation of New Drywall
Our team will install new drywall to replace the damaged material. We’ll ensure that the new drywall is properly secured and finished to match the surrounding area.
Finishing Touches
Our team will complete the repairs by sanding and painting the new drywall to match the surrounding area. We’ll also ensure that the repairs are done in a way that’s visually appealing and blends in with the rest of the ceiling.

Warning Signs You Need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ration
Catching these signs early can save you thousands of dollars in repairs and prevent bigger problems down the line. Don’t ignore these warning signs, and contact us today if you notice any of the following:
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away
Strong, persistent odors can show the presence of mold or mildew. If you notice a musty smell that won’t go away, it’s essential to investigate further and address the issue quickly.
Water Stains on the Ceiling
Water stains can be a sign of a leak or water damage. If you notice water stains on your ceiling, it’s crucial to investigate the source of the leak and address it quickly.
Peeling or Buckling Drywall
Peeling or buckling drywall can show water damage or structural issues. If you notice any of these signs,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Warped or Discolored Ceiling Tiles
Warped or discolored ceiling tiles can show water damage or mold growth. If you notice any of these signs, it’s crucial to investigate further and address the issue quickly.
Cracked or Broken Ceiling Fans
Cracked or broken ceiling fans can show water damage or structural issues. If you notice any of these signs,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.
Water Droplets on the Ceiling
Water droplets on the ceiling can show a leak or water damage. If you notice water droplets, it’s crucial to investigate the source of the leak and address it quickly.

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ration Cost in Parma, ID
The cost of Ceiling Drywall Water Damage Restoration in Parma, ID can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. These estimates are based on industry standards and may vary depending on your specific situation.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Assessment and Planning | $200 – $500 | The extent of the damage and the complexity of the repairs. |
| Removal of Affected Materials | $500 – $2,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of materials involved. |
| Installation of New Drywall | $1,000 – $5,000 | The size of the affected area and the type of drywall required. |
| Finishing Touches | $500 – $2,000 | The extent of the repairs and the type of finishes required. |
| Insurance Claims Help | $0 – $500 | The complexity of the claims process and the level of help required. |
| More Repairs (e.g., electrical or plumbing) | $500 – $5,000 | The extent of the more repairs and the type of materials involved. |
